Jamnagar, March 1 -- Prime Minister Narendra Modi arrived in Gujarat on Saturday for a three-day visit, beginning with his arrival at the Jamnagar Airport.
According to his final tour program, the Prime Minister will spend the night at the Jamnagar Circuit House before proceeding with his engagements.
During his stay in Jamnagar, PM Modi will be accommodated in the Rangmati Room on the first floor of the Circuit House.
PM Modi will visit Vantara, an animal rescue and rehabilitation centre run by Reliance, tomorrow, followed by a visit to Sasan Gir National Park.
Later, he will travel to Somnath in the Gir district, where he will offer prayers at the Somnath Mahadev Temple on Monday.
